About Moses Hunt

Maj. Moses Hunt served in the Revolutionary War under Maj. Dobb's battalion in the GA Militia. He received draws in the 1827 Georgia Land Lottery based on this military service.

Son of James (Rev. War Sol.) and Mary (Rackley) Hunt, Sr.

Husband of Tamer (Tyner) Hunt

Moses and Tamer (Tyner) Hunt's children were ...

  1. Henry Hunt (m. Elizabeth Robeson)
  2. Mary Ann Hunt (m. James A. Adams)
  3. George Hunt (m. Elizabeth Priscilla Adams)
  4. James "Jim" Hunt
  5. John Singleton Hunt (m. Mary A. Gaines)
  6. Joel Hunt (m. Virginia Sidney Crawford)
  7. Joshua T. Hunt
  8. Richard Tyner Hunt
  9. Nancy Hunt (m. Lawrence M. Adams)

NOTE:

Moses Hunt(#61211545... this FindAGrave memorial no longer exist) a monument (cenotaph) is in his honor of Revolutionary War Soldiers, Elberton, Elbert Co., GA. His name does appear as one of the "Revoutionary Soldiers" on the monument (as shown on the this photo).
